In A Tree is Your Key, Dr. Janet Cain reveals how anyone can learn this fast, fun and insightful method for learning more about your friends, clients and family members.

A tree is a symbolic representation of a person’s inner emotional state and
development, and it reveals feelings, influences, and interests. There is nothing spiritual, mystical, or mysterious about tree reading, and it has nothing to do with psychic abilities or fortune telling.

Imagine an easy way to go from a superficial “HOW are you?” to “WHO are you?” and develop a meaningful conversation in less than two minutes. Tree Reading is a helpful technique for doing just that. Armed with paper and a writing instrument, all you need to do is ask the person to draw you a tree. The information you can acquire quickly and accurately from interpreting a tree drawing is astonishing.

There is no right, wrong, good, or bad way to draw a tree, and no artistic ability is necessary. No matter how a tree is drawn, it will contain valuable insights about the person who drew it.

In her desire to heighten awareness of the value of Tree Reading, Dr. Crain has devised an easily accessible method, based on eight criteria.

Progression through her Tree Reading method is carefully formulated to assist the reader to construct a final analysis and then to provide a carefully considered interpretation.
